>     On 10/01/17 21:31, Esa Ruoho wrote:
>     > Any ideas how to go about it?
>
>     The [value] object will likely help you, along with [select] and
>     [trigger] (which can be abbreviated to [v], [sel] and [t]).  Remember to
>     use $0 in the name of the [v], if you want multiple instances of your
>     patch or abstraction to be independent.
>
>     A pattern you might find useful is:
>
>     control message
>      |
>     [t b      a]
>      |        |
>     [value x] |
>      |        |
>     some process
>      |
>     [t b f]
>      | /
>     [value x]
>      |
>     updated value
